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
727125386 06953863975 22 5442
98752797 31116414
98752797 31116414
23 04067398 89871565213 5464 7975
All about undefined
Interested in learning more?
98752797 31116414
23 04067398 89871565213 5464 7975
See more
43148944105 295
6646 849 6052213143
See more
945 9843801
9036934 48313356 411 23410146
See more